[Asia Economy Reporter Moon Hyewon] Genesis BBQ was featured for about 4 minutes on Florida's 'FOX 35 Orlando,' a Fox News affiliate in the United States, as a popular K-chicken brand among locals amid the recent Korean Wave, the company announced on the 20th.
The broadcast, aired throughout Florida, introduced Korean-style fried chicken, which has recently been spotlighted as one of the most desired Korean foods, and covered the first Florida location, BBQ East Colonial.
David Martin, the reporter who hosted the broadcast, said, "One of the most beloved foods among Americans is fried chicken," adding, "Recently, a Korean brand store capturing the flavors of Korea has opened in Florida." Visiting the BBQ store, he explained the store, the taste of the products, and popular menu items, highlighting BBQ's unique qualities and popularity.
BBQ store manager Andrew Lee introduced the products, noting that Korean-style chicken differs from American-style chicken with its sweet and spicy sauce, crispy exterior, and moist interior. He pointed out that the most popular menu among locals is the half-and-half menu consisting of BBQ's signature 'Hwanggeum Olive Original' and 'Secret Spicy Chicken,' recommending that those who want to experience the "most Korean" taste in the U.S. should try this menu. In particular, he mentioned that the Honey Garlic Wings captivate local tastes with BBQ's unique sweet soy sauce and garlic.
BBQ currently operates in 18 states across the U.S., including major regions such as New York, New Jersey, California, Texas, and Hawaii.
A BBQ representative stated, "BBQ is establishing itself as a representative brand of K-food beyond K-chicken in the U.S.," adding, "Building on this momentum, we plan to accelerate efforts to achieve our goal of opening 50,000 franchise stores worldwide by 2025 as a global dining brand."
